RFE: Can't sufficiently alter "From:" address when composing mail

When sending email, I want to be able to set my "From:" address appropriate to
the list to which I'm sending email.
To accomplish this, I'd need either:
a) An editable text window that I can type into, or
b) A way to have a secondary list of "permissible From addresses" that are not
their own account. ie, won't need a server to connect to.
I know there's some risk here of forging addresses, but even if you held it
all to be "@foo.bar" for an account user@foo.bar, then it's less of an issue.
(Perhaps each account could contain a list of other LHS's that should be allowed?)
In my case, I'm content with just letting me select a "+foo" tag for the LHS
of my address. That's all I'm using. But that's not a sufficiently interesting
feature to spend the energy implementing, IMHO.
